Easy No-Bake White Chocolate Raspberry Cheesecake Bars

  • Total Time: 4 hours 20 minutes (includes chilling time)
  • Yield: 9 bars 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Ingredients

Scale

For the Crust:

  • 1 ½ cups graham cracker crumbs
  • ⅓ cup melted butter
  • 2 tbsp sugar

For the Cheesecake Filling:

  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• ½ cup pow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• ½ cup melted white chocolate
  • ½ cup heavy cream, whipped

For the Raspberry Swirl:

  • ½ cup fresh or frozen raspberries
  • 2 tbsp sugar
  • 1 tsp lemon juice

Instructions

  • Prepare the Crust: In a medium bowl, combine the graham cracker crumbs, melted butter, and sugar. Mix until well combined. Press the mixture evenly into an 8×8-inch baking dish lined with parchment paper. Chill in the refrigerator while preparing the filling.
  • Make the Raspberry Swirl: In a small saucepan over medium heat, combine the raspberries, sugar, and lemon juice. Stir and mash the raspberries until the mixture thickens, about 5 minutes. Strain to remove seeds if desired, then let it cool.
  • Prepare the Cheesecake Filling: In a large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ract until smooth and creamy. Add in the melted white chocolate and mix until fully incorporated. Gently fold in the whipped heavy cream until light and fluffy.
  • Assemble the Cheesecake Bars: Spread the cheesecake filling evenly over the prepared crust. Drizzle the cooled raspberry sauce over the top and swirl using a toothpick or knife for a marbled effect.
  • Chill and Serve: Refrigerate for at least 4 hours or until firm. Once set, slice into bars and serve chilled. Enjoy the perfect combination of creamy white chocolate and tart raspberry flavors!

Notes

  • For a smoother raspberry swirl, feel free to strain the mixture to remove seeds.
  • If you’re in a rush, let the bars chill for at least 3 hours, but 4 hours is ideal for the perfect texture.
  • You can substitute frozen raspberries for fresh ones if needed.
